Output d3ffdc5e671ae3431308afb73177de5a148aa29ac6a75ac126242246b335460d:3

value
16091948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51f387e7dc32c6808bdc2c9bfcd629fae9e43d95 OP_EQUAL
address
MFNUhnpLjVoWKeQpPu5bBre12WQ2DyU1eW
transaction
d3ffdc5e671ae3431308afb73177de5a148aa29ac6a75ac126242246b335460d
spent
true